Transaction 6569d53a8c41fd3ecf0c771f47ba561dcb8be5e1f6eec2b02b16a0e77fd54efa
1 Input
2 Outputs
- 6569d53a8c41fd3ecf0c771f47ba561dcb8be5e1f6eec2b02b16a0e77fd54efa:0
- 6569d53a8c41fd3ecf0c771f47ba561dcb8be5e1f6eec2b02b16a0e77fd54efa:1
value 157500
address 18D2TmGeXTF9vhjtkRjwnKVYcfFLxTaS2a
value 9253
address 12LbtsFRYNukHSuyqTucmYS2y8gRLv7cP6